http: // localhost: 8080 / manager / html дает ошибку 404 на apt-get install tomcat6 (6.0.28 на JVM 1.6.0_20-b20 на 2.6.35-27-generic amd64).
http: // localhost: 8080 / manager / html работает.
Установленный tomcat6-admin с apt-get.
ls dpkg -l | grep -i tomcat6-admin
ii tomcat6-admin 6.0.28-2ubuntu1.1 Servlet and JSP engine -- admin web applications
$ cat /usr/share/tomcat6/conf/tomcat-users.xml
cat /usr/share/tomcat6/conf/Catalina/localhost/manager.xml
Эти два файла: единственная документация, которую я видел о том, как настроить диспетчер Webapp, и они, похоже, соответствуют требованиям.
Прослушивание сообщения журнала ошибок из catalina.out, наконец, понял, что я запутался при копировании и поместил теги <role> и <user> в оба tomcat-users.xml и manager.xml. Эти теги могут входить только в tomcat-users.xml. Как только теги были удалены из manager.xml, Менеджер начал работать.
Чтобы повторить, единственное содержимое manager.xml -
<Context path="/manager"
docBase="/usr/share/tomcat6-admin/manager"
antiResourceLocking="false" privileged="true" />
Было бы неплохо
иметь лучшее сообщение об ошибке в парсере. Требовать менеджера. xml, который должен быть хорошо сформирован, не имеет диспетчера 404 ошибки при отказе развертывания.Прослушивание сообщения журнала ошибок из catalina.out, наконец, понял, что я запутался при копировании и поместил теги <role> и <user> в оба tomcat-users.xml и manager.xml. Эти теги могут входить только в tomcat-users.xml. Как только теги были удалены из manager.xml, Менеджер начал работать.
Чтобы повторить, единственное содержимое manager.xml -
<Context path="/manager"
docBase="/usr/share/tomcat6-admin/manager"
antiResourceLocking="false" privileged="true" />
Было бы неплохо
иметь лучшее сообщение об ошибке в парсере. Требовать менеджера. xml, который должен быть хорошо сформирован, не имеет диспетчера 404 ошибки при отказе развертывания.Прослушивание сообщения журнала ошибок из catalina.out, наконец, понял, что я запутался при копировании и поместил теги <role> и <user> в оба tomcat-users.xml и manager.xml. Эти теги могут входить только в tomcat-users.xml. Как только теги были удалены из manager.xml, Менеджер начал работать.
Чтобы повторить, единственное содержимое manager.xml -
<Context path="/manager"
docBase="/usr/share/tomcat6-admin/manager"
antiResourceLocking="false" privileged="true" />
Было бы неплохо
иметь лучшее сообщение об ошибке в парсере. Требовать менеджера. xml, который должен быть хорошо сформирован, не имеет диспетчера 404 ошибки при отказе развертывания.Прослушивание сообщения журнала ошибок из catalina.out, наконец, понял, что я запутался при копировании и поместил теги <role> и <user> в оба tomcat-users.xml и manager.xml. Эти теги могут входить только в tomcat-users.xml. Как только теги были удалены из manager.xml, Менеджер начал работать.
Чтобы повторить, единственное содержимое manager.xml -
<Context path="/manager"
docBase="/usr/share/tomcat6-admin/manager"
antiResourceLocking="false" privileged="true" />
Было бы неплохо
иметь лучшее сообщение об ошибке в парсере. Требовать менеджера. xml, который должен быть хорошо сформирован, не имеет диспетчера 404 ошибки при отказе развертывания.Прослушивание сообщения журнала ошибок из catalina.out, наконец, понял, что я запутался при копировании и поместил теги <role> и <user> в оба tomcat-users.xml и manager.xml. Эти теги могут входить только в tomcat-users.xml. Как только теги были удалены из manager.xml, Менеджер начал работать.
Чтобы повторить, единственное содержимое manager.xml -
<Context path="/manager"
docBase="/usr/share/tomcat6-admin/manager"
antiResourceLocking="false" privileged="true" />
Было бы неплохо
иметь лучшее сообщение об ошибке в парсере. Требовать менеджера. xml, который должен быть хорошо сформирован, не имеет диспетчера 404 ошибки при отказе развертывания. Прослушивание сообщения журнала ошибок из catalina.out
, наконец, понял, что я запутался при копировании и поместил & lt; role & gt;
и user & gt;
как в tomcat-users.xml
, так и в manager.xml
. Эти теги могут входить только в tomcat-users.xml
. После того, как теги были удалены из manager.xml
, Менеджер начал работать.
Для повторного утверждения единственным содержимым manager.xml
являются
& lt; Контекст path = "/ manager" docBase = "/ usr / share / tomcat6-admin / manager "antiResourceLocking =" false "privileged =" true "/ & gt;
Было бы неплохо
Прослушивание сообщения журнала ошибок из catalina.out
, наконец, понял, что я запутался при копировании и поместил & lt; role & gt;
и user & gt;
как в tomcat-users.xml
, так и в manager.xml
. Эти теги могут входить только в tomcat-users.xml
. После того, как теги были удалены из manager.xml
, Менеджер начал работать.
Для повторного утверждения единственным содержимым manager.xml
являются
& lt; Контекст path = "/ manager" docBase = "/ usr / share / tomcat6-admin / manager "antiResourceLocking =" false "privileged =" true "/ & gt;
Было бы неплохо
Прослушивание сообщения журнала ошибок из catalina.out
, наконец, понял, что я запутался при копировании и поместил & lt; role & gt;
и user & gt;
как в tomcat-users.xml
, так и в manager.xml
. Эти теги могут входить только в tomcat-users.xml
. После того, как теги были удалены из manager.xml
, Менеджер начал работать.
Для повторного утверждения единственным содержимым manager.xml
являются
& lt; Контекст path = "/ manager" docBase = "/ usr / share / tomcat6-admin / manager "antiResourceLocking =" false "privileged =" true "/ & gt;
Было бы неплохо
Прослушивание сообщения журнала ошибок из catalina.out
, наконец, понял, что я запутался при копировании и поместил & lt; role & gt;
и user & gt;
как в tomcat-users.xml
, так и в manager.xml
. Эти теги могут входить только в tomcat-users.xml
. После того, как теги были удалены из manager.xml
, Менеджер начал работать.
Для повторного утверждения единственным содержимым manager.xml
являются
& lt; Контекст path = "/ manager" docBase = "/ usr / share / tomcat6-admin / manager "antiResourceLocking =" false "privileged =" true "/ & gt;
Было бы неплохо